Dubois Reveals She Fought Through Illness to Defeat Harper, Now Sets Sights on Future Fights
Caroline Dubois disclosed that she fell ill on the day of her bout against Terri Harper, but persevered to achieve a unanimous decision win. The victory at Kensington's Olympia on Sunday saw Dubois unify Harper's WBO lightweight title with her own WBC championship. Dubois revealed that she woke up with a severe flu but managed to push through, pacing herself during the fight. Now, as a unified world champion, Dubois reflects on the experience gained from her 10 rounds with Harper, acknowledging Harper's intelligence and experience in the ring. Dubois' team is interested in arranging a match with Katie Taylor, but Dubois herself is more focused on a potential showdown with American rival Alycia Baumgardner by the end of the year, seeking to determine who is the best in the division.
